Battery Question
My battery died on my 1997 XJ6 VDP.
Since there are computers and all sorts in the car, is replacing the battery as simple as loosening the terminals and replacing the battery OR is there a procedure to replacing it.? I am concerned that if I change the battery I will get lights on at the dash....because I did not take a fuse out prior to removing the battery or something of that nature.

Hi Wayne,
I have disconnected batteries in numerous X300s with no problem after reconnection. I seem to recall that in some regions of the world the radios required a security code after battery disconnection, but I don't believe this is the case in the U.S. Just to be certain, check your Drivers Handbook/Owners Manual.
